Twin Cedars Youth Services is a private, nonprofit organization that offers residential services for adolescent boys and girls. It also serves emotionally disturbed and sexually traumatized and aggressive youths, as well as teenage mothers and their babies. The organization administers various community mental health and child advocacy centers, as well as supports a variety of youth leadership, parenting, and pregnancy and child abuse prevention programs. Twin Cedars Youth Services additionally organizes a range of summer camps, team building workshops and specialized foster care homes. With an office in LaGrange, Ga., it is accredited by the National Children s Alliance and Children s Advocacy Centers of Georgia.

Girls Inc. of Greater Atlanta is a youth organization that provides research-based programs helping girls overcome the effects of gender inequity to become self-sufficient, responsible, and economically-empowered women. The organization is located in Marietta on Manget Street.

The Boys and Girls Club of America (BGCA), one of America's most reputable non-profit organizations, has had their national headquarters in Midtown since 1994. The office oversees all of the regional offices as well as BGCA affiliates. This spacious, comfortable space is not open to the public; meetings are arranged by appointment only.

This YMCA is nestled in the foothills of the Blue Ridge Mountains in the city of Canton. The YMCA is a family-oriented recreation facility with a gym, swimming pool, childcare, classes and workshops.

There is a wonderful summer camp for kids and group exercise programs for all ages.YMCA also teaches swim lessons, dance and gymnastics as well. There is an indoor and outdoor pool, basketball court and indoor track.

Established in 1954, the McCleskey-East Cobb Family YMCA is a nonprofit organization. The organization features a gymnasium, pool, sports court, snack area and activity center. It provides various types of amenities, including a sauna, whirlpool and locker room. It supports a variety of sports activities, such as basketball, tennis, racquetball and volleyball. The McCleskey-East Cobb Family YMCA specializes in providing youth and community development programs. The organization also specializes in child care services for children up to the age of 6. Its range of recreational and cultural activities includes dance, music, and arts and crafts. In addition, it offers several health and fitness programs for senior citizens. The organization is a part of the YMCA of Cobb County. The McCleskey-East Cobb Family YMCA is located in Marietta, Ga.

There is something different about Genesis Early Learning and Child Development Center on Allene Avenue. It's housed in a 6,762-square-foot facility with nursing areas for its 16 babies, five classrooms for its 57 toddlers and preschoolers, and it only serves vegetarian and vegan meals. "We are committed to meeting the highest nutritional standard for children by providing the finest quality of natural ingredients available," the company states. With a serving of fortified soy milk, grits or oatmeal with fruits or vegetables for breakfast, the little charges are ready to take on the Abeka curriculum. A staff of eight teachers works with the children to develop their sensory and motor skills, build their confidence through creative expression with finger paintings and other art work, as well as teach them the basics in maths, reading and phonics.

Childrens Center for Digestive Health Care is a group of board-certified pediatricians specializing in gastrointestinal care. It provides treatment for various disorders, such as inflammatory bowel disease, irritable bowel syndrome and dyspepsia, gastroesophageal reflux disease, and Crohns disease. The center performs various diagnostic tests and procedures in its office including, remicade infusions, H-pylori, and hydrogen breath tests. Childrens Center for Digestive health care provides continuous coverage for emergencies. The on-call physician can be reached 24-hours a day. It also treats functional gastrointestinal disorders, such as abdominal pain, constipation, and diarrhoea, Hirschsprungs disease, chronic intestinal pseudo-obstruction, feeding difficulties, cystic fibrosis, and hepatitis. Childrens Center for Digestive Health Care has locations in Atlanta, Alpharetta, Athens, Fayetteville, Gainesville, Lawrenceville, Mount Zion, Marietta, Conyers, and Rome, Ga.

Although the Boy Scouts were founded in 1908 by British Lord Robert Baden-Powell, it didn't take long for the movement to get to the United States. The Boy Scouts of America was formed just one year later, and  the first Troop in Atlanta was organized in 1911. The Atlanta Area Council is the operations for all of the Scout's activities within a 13-county service area. The Boy Scouts of America has been instrumental in many young people's lives over the years and has proudly built a tradition that has helped shaped the nation.

A member of the greater Atlanta Presbytery, First Afrikan chruch is an Africentric Christian Ministry. The mission of the church is to empower men, women, youth and children to move from membership to leadership in not only the church, but the world. Reverend Dr. Mark A. Lomax is the pastor.
